RPA Revolution: The Ultimate Guide to Development Best Practices

rpa development best practices

rpa development best practices

RPA Revolution: The Ultimate Guide to Development Best Practices

rpa development best practices, rpa best practices

Best practices in RPA deployment by cxociety

Title: Best practices in RPA deployment
Channel: cxociety

Okay, buckle up. Because we're about to dive headfirst into… well, you tell me what we're diving into! Let's say, for the sake of argument, we're exploring "The Impact of Social Media on Modern Relationships." (Note: I'm assuming that's our keyword; let me know if it's something else and I'll adjust accordingly, and also tell me if I've gone too far in my messy, human experiment. I can dial it back).

The Social Media Tango: Love, Lies, and Liking Your Ex's Vacation Photos

God, where do you even start with this? The impact of social media on… relationships. It's like trying to wrangle a greased pig at a county fair. On the one hand, you've got this amazing, instantaneous connection; on the other, you're drowning under a deluge of perfectly filtered selfies and curated realities. It’s a damn paradox, and frankly, it’s exhausting. And yet… here we are.

Remember the old days? Pre-Facebook, pre-Instagram, pre-TikTok? Remember actually talking on the phone? Building anticipation for a date? Now, everything's immediate, performative, and (let's be honest) often a little… icky.

Section 1: The Digital Cupid and its Arrows (and Maybe a Few Darts)

Okay, so the good stuff. Social media can be a fantastic tool for bringing people together. Finding your soulmate online? Sure, it happens! You’ve got dating apps like Tinder and Bumble, sure, but even beyond those, Facebook groups for shared hobbies, Instagram accounts dedicated to niche interests… it’s a global matchmaking service!

  • Data Point Snippet: A recent study, the specifics of which I cannot directly quote (SEO rules, you know), revealed that online dating has exploded in the last decade. People legitimately find their partners that way! That’s pretty amazing, isn't it?

Think about it: you can connect with someone on the other side of the world who loves obscure indie films just as much as you do! That's great; that’s how it should work. And I know people who've built long-distance relationships fueled entirely by constant communication via video calls. It's romantic, in a way.

Then again… remember the other kind of relationship? The one that starts with a like and ends with an all-out war in the comments section? Yeah. We'll get to that.

Section 2: The Comparison Game: Measuring Your Relationship Against Everyone Else’s Highlight Reel

This is where things get… complicated. And where I start to squirm a little. Let's be real: social media is a highlight reel. Everyone’s posting about their perfect vacations, their flawless children, and their apparently blissful relationships.

And you? You're sitting at home, maybe in your pyjamas, maybe staring at your partner, wondering if you’re doing something wrong. Your Instagram feed is a constant barrage or carefully-curated happiness. It makes you feel a little… less than, right?

  • Anecdote Time: I distinctly recall a friend of mine, let's call her Sarah, who was obsessed with this couple who seemed to be living the fairytale on Instagram. Constant travel, lavish gifts, endless declarations of love. Sarah was seriously questioning her relationship. Turns out? It was all a giant show. Their actual relationship was… messy, to put it kindly. They broke up shortly after. Show don't tell, social media, show don't tell!

This constant comparison leads to serious anxiety. We start judging our partners (and ourselves) against unrealistic standards. We begin to scrutinize every little thing. “Why aren’t we doing that?” "Why isn't he [or she] posting about me?"

Look, I get it. We all want to feel validated. Seen. Loved. But the likes, the comments, the validation of complete strangers… it’s a shallow substitute for the real thing. And it's destructive.

Section 3: The Infidelity Algorithm: Betrayal in the Digital Age

Okay, let's not sugarcoat this: social media makes cheating easier. Like, a lot easier.

Think about it:

  • Access: You're one click away from reconnecting with an old flame, or flirting with someone new.
  • Privacy: Messages are fleeting, and the evidence can be easily deleted.
  • Opportunity: The digital world offers countless opportunities for secret communication. "I saw her like my post, maybe she still likes me", or "his DM's are open, let's check in."

I'm not saying social media causes infidelity. That’s a gross oversimplification. But it definitely facilitates it. It provides a playground for temptation. And the emotional fallout? It's brutal. It rips relationships apart.

  • Expert Viewpoint – Rephrased: Relationship therapists (whose names I won't mention directly but whose ideas I'm paraphrasing here) frequently report that social media plays a significant role in infidelity cases. The constant availability of potential partners, the ease of secret communication, the ability to build emotional (or physical) connections online… all are contributing factors.

It's a minefield, people. A goddamn digital minefield.

Section 4: Trust Fall: Rebuilding When (and If) the Damage is Done

So, what do you do when the social media monster rears its ugly head? When the trust is broken? When the constant comparisons and the hidden messages have taken their toll?

Well, it’s hard. Really hard.

  • Honest Truth: Sometimes, the relationship is beyond repair. The damage is too deep. And that’s okay. It's devastating, but it's okay.

But if you want to try and salvage things - if you're both willing to put in the work - there are steps you can take.

  • Transparency: Be completely open. Share passwords. Talk about your online behaviour. Put your cards on the table.
  • Boundaries: Set limits. No more "liking" your ex's photos. No more late-night DMs. No excessive time spent online.
  • Communication: Talk, talk, talk. About your insecurities, your fears, your needs. That's the real work.
  • Professional Help: Seriously consider therapy. A couples therapist, or even individual therapy, can provide the tools and guidance you need to navigate this complex terrain. No shame in admitting that you need help.

It's a long road, but it’s possible. It takes time, patience, and a whole lot of forgiveness. But the reward… the potential for a deeper, stronger connection? It's worth fighting for.

Section 5: The Future of Love is… What?

So, where does all this leave us?

Social media is not going away. In fact, it is increasingly becoming intertwined in our lives. That’s our future. And if we're going to build healthy relationships in this digital age? We need to be mindful.

We need to cultivate self-awareness. We need to stop comparing ourselves to others. We need to prioritize genuine connection over virtual validation.

  • Quirky Observation: Maybe we need to stage a digital detox, I really want to take a break from Social Media. Maybe we all need to start calling each other again, and leave our phones in another room. It might sound radical, but maybe, just maybe, we can rediscover the art of being present.

In conclusion… the impact of social media on modern relationships is a complicated mess. It has the power to connect us, to support us, and to bring us joy. But it also has the potential to divide us, to create insecurity and infidelity, and to erode the very foundations of trust.

So, what's the answer? There isn't a simple one. But the key to thriving is clear: be thoughtful, be aware, and prioritize authentic human connection. Because at the end of the day, it's not about the likes. It's about love. And that, my friends, is a story that begins long before you log on, and continues long after the screen flickers off. Think on that.

Six Sigma: Unlock Operational Excellence & Skyrocket Your Profits!

Best Practices in Developing RPA by Cybiant

Title: Best Practices in Developing RPA
Channel: Cybiant

Hey there, fellow automation enthusiast! Imagine me, your RPA-obsessed pal, leaning in close. You're diving headfirst into the world of Robotic Process Automation, or maybe you're already knee-deep, and you’re thinking, "Okay, how do I make this actually work? Not just run but really kick some digital butt?" Well, you're in the right place. We're going to chat about RPA development best practices, and I'll share everything I’ve learned, the good, the bad, and the utterly bizarre, to help you navigate this exciting landscape.

The Foundation: Planning Before You Plunge

Look, I get it. You're itching to build bots. But before you start dragging and dropping, we need to talk about the boring stuff – which, trust me, is anything but. It's the planning stage that truly determines whether your RPA project soars or crashes and burns in a fiery heap of unhandled exceptions. We're talking process selection, business case validation, and understanding the current state. A deep dive into the current process is crucial.

Think of it like this: You’re building a robot to make coffee. You wouldn't just grab a bunch of circuits and start soldering, right? You gotta know:

  • The Process: How exactly do you make coffee? What's the current process? Where are the bottlenecks? What happens if someone spills the milk? (Okay, maybe not the milk spill, but you get the idea.)
  • The Business Case: Why automate this process? What are the potential benefits? Cost savings? Increased accuracy? Employee happiness (yes, that matters!). This is where you validate the process's worth—are you solving a real problem, or are you just automating something that's barely worth doing?
  • Current State Analysis: What systems are involved? Are they stable? Do they have APIs? Are there weird legacy systems involved? This is your reconnaissance mission.

I once worked on a project where we jumped in headfirst without proper planning. We were automating invoice processing. We thought it'd be a breeze. Turns out, the invoice formats were all over the place. We spent weeks fighting with OCR accuracy, dealing with fields that sometimes appeared, sometimes didn't, and generally having a terrible time. Lesson learned: Thorough planning saves you tons of headache down the line.

Bot Design: Beautiful Bots are Efficient Bots

Alright, you've planned, you've strategized, you're ready to build! Now, let's talk about the art of bot design. It's not just about making it work; it's about making it work well. We’re talking about code reusability, error handling, and security.

  • Modular Design: Break down your processes into smaller, reusable components. Think of it like LEGOs. Build a “login” module, a “get data” module, etc. This makes your bots easier to maintain, update, and debug. It also lets you avoid reinventing the wheel.
  • Robust Error Handling: This is crucial. Your bot will inevitably encounter issues. Network glitches, system downtime, unexpected data… You NEED to anticipate these and provide appropriate error handling. Don't just let your bot crash! Log errors, retry actions, and alert the proper folks when something goes wrong.
  • Security is Paramount: Protect your credentials! Use secure storage for passwords and other sensitive information. Follow your organization's security policies to the letter. Bots are powerful, and they can be targets. Don't create a vulnerability.

The Implementation Phase: Bringing Your Bots to Life

Here's where the rubber meets the road. You’ve got your plan, you’ve got your design… now you gotta build. But even with the best tools and intentions, things can go sideways. Here are some tips to keep your development smooth:

  • Version Control: Use version control (like Git) from day one. This lets you track changes, collaborate with others, and easily revert to previous versions if something goes wrong. Trust me, you'll thank me later.
  • Testing, Testing, Testing: Test early, test often. Test your individual modules. Test the entire process. Test with different data sets. The more you test, the fewer surprises you'll get in production. And make sure your testing covers all the "what ifs." What if the internet goes out? What if the target application changes its interface?
  • Documentation is Your Friend: Document everything! Your process design, your bot logic, your error-handling strategies. This makes maintenance and upgrades much easier down the road. You'll also win brownie points with future you (which is the best kind of brownie points).

Deployment and Monitoring: Keeping Your Bots Alive and Kicking

Your bot is built, tested, and ready to go! Now, for the final push, deployment. It seems like a lot of people forget about monitoring as they deploy and then things just stay dead in the water. It's like building a house, hanging the keys on the door, and then just walking away and hoping it doesn't fall apart.

  • Staged Rollout: Don't deploy your bot to everyone at once. Start with a small group of users or a pilot department. This lets you identify and fix any issues before they impact a wider audience.
  • Continuous Monitoring: Monitor your bot’s performance constantly. Track its success rate, processing time, and any errors. Use monitoring tools to alert you of any problems. Your bot needs a health checkup, and just like people, they require regular checkups.
  • Iterate and Improve: RPA is not a "set it and forget it" technology. Review your processes at regular intervals. Are they still efficient? Are there any opportunities for improvement? Technology changes rapidly, and so should your bots.

RPA Development Best Practices that Really Resonate

I've seen it all. Bots that are so complex, they're impossible to understand. Codes that are so fragile that a single website update crashes the entire system. But the best projects? They’re the ones that embrace these core principles:

  • Focus on the User: RPA is about automating tasks, but the end goal is to free up human workers from tedious work. Make sure your bots are designed to complement human workflows, not create more headaches.
  • Prioritize Scalability: What happens when your business grows? Can your bot handle the increased volume? Design your solutions for scalability from the start.
  • Embrace Collaboration: RPA development is rarely a solo endeavor. Work closely with business users, IT, and other stakeholders. Understanding their needs and challenges is key to building effective solutions.

Final Thoughts: Robot Overlords (Maybe Not) and Your RPA Journey

So, there you have it: my take on RPA development best practices, distilled from experience, triumph, and the occasional facepalm. I hope this gives you a solid foundation to build some awesome bots.

One final thought… It’s easy to get caught up in the technical details. But don't forget the why. Why are you automating? What problems are you solving? When you keep the ultimate goal in mind—to make work easier, more efficient, and more enjoyable—you'll be well on your way to RPA success.

Now go forth, automate, and create some digital magic! And remember to have fun. This is a fascinating and rapidly evolving field, so embrace the learning, the challenges, and the occasional unexpected bot behavior. We're all in this together. What are you waiting for? Let’s get those bots built!

Unlock Your Spanish Fluency: The Ultimate Efficiency Hack

ROI Analysis, Complexity Assessment, Best Practices, Feasibility Analysis, and Benefits in RPA by Nikhilesh Sathyavarapu

Title: ROI Analysis, Complexity Assessment, Best Practices, Feasibility Analysis, and Benefits in RPA
Channel: Nikhilesh Sathyavarapu
Okay, buckle up buttercup, because here comes a FAQ about... well, everything! And it's gonna be messy, real, and probably more chaotic than my sock drawer. Here we go, diving headfirst!

So, what *is* this whole "FAQ" thing anyway? I thought I was getting away from lectures!

Alright, alright, settle down. Think of it like a Q&A, except I'm the one doing more of the answering (mostly because I'm the only one here, and also because I'm totally the expert* in my own life*). It's supposed to address common questions. But who are we kidding? Common is boring. We're gonna get into the *real* stuff. The stuff nobody asks but everyone secretly wonders about.

Okay, okay... but *why* are you doing this? Seriously, what's the point?

Honestly? I'm procrastinating. Big time. My to-do list is staring at me like a judgmental owl. But hey, maybe if I pretend to offer some sage advice, I can trick myself into feeling productive. Plus, it's cathartic! Like spewing my brain onto the page (or screen). And who *doesn't* love a good mental cleanse?

Let's get down to business. What's the deal? What are you actually "talking" about?

Okay, *fine*. The deal, as you put it, is life. My life, your life, the absurdity of existence, the questionable choices of humanity, the crippling love of peanut butter (that's probably just me). It's about all the *stuff* that makes us, well, us. The big questions and the really, really petty ones.

Are you, like, some kind of expert? Because I sure as heck don't trust experts anymore.

Expert? Ha! Absolutely not. I'm just a human navigating the treacherous waters of... well, everything. I've made more mistakes than I have fingers and toes (and believe me, I've stubbed *plenty* of toes). I've tripped, I've fallen, I've face-planted spectacularly. But hey, at least I'm entertaining myself (and hopefully, you too). So, no expert advice here, just hard-won (and often embarrassing) life lessons.

Okay, fine. What's the *most* annoying thing you've ever encountered?

Ugh. Okay, this is a *tough* one. There's so much to choose from! But I think... it has to be people who chew with their mouths open. And the sound! It's like a tiny, wet, internal earthquake. I swear, I can feel my blood pressure spike just thinking about it. I was at a business meeting once, and this guy, the *CEO*, sat right next to me, and went *full swamp monster* on a bagel. I almost lost it. I literally excused myself and ran to the bathroom. I think I may have even cried. (Don't judge!)

What's the best thing that's *ever* happened to you? Spill the tea!

Oh, man. This is a hard one! There are so many moments, big and small. But let's see… I was walking in the park, feeling utterly miserable – it was one of those days where everything felt wrong, you know? And then, this little kid, maybe six years old, ran straight up to me, looked me dead in the eye, and said, "You look like a cloud. A happy cloud!" And just *ran away*. I was stunned. Then I started laughing so hard I cried. It was the most ridiculous, pure, perfect moment. It reminded me that joy is everywhere, even when you're convinced it isn't.

What's your biggest regret? Go on, be honest! Lay it all bear.

Regrets, I've had a few... or, you know, a LOT. But I'll go with a recent one – and it's SO stupid. I went to this concert last month, right? And this band I *love* was playing. The lead singer was, like, ten feet from me. And I was too scared to ask for a photo! I was paralyzed by overthinking and self-doubt. I still kick myself. I mean, come on! It's a *photo*! Now I have to live with this tiny regret forever. It's pathetic.

Okay, deep breaths. What's something you're *really* passionate about?

Besides peanut butter? Okay, alright, besides that, it's got to be… writing, actually. I know, I know – cliche. But it's how I process the world, how I make sense of the chaos. It's also where I feel… free. So, yeah, I love it. It doesn’t always love me back (writer's block, anyone?), but it's my thing.

What's something you *really* hate? Besides chewers and self-doubt?

Oh, I have a whole list. But one thing that consistently grinds my gears is when people are dismissive of others' feelings. You know, the "get over it," or "you're being too sensitive" crowd. Like, hey, Karen, everyone processes stuff differently! It's incredibly invalidating and just plain rude. We're all just trying to navigate this crazy world, and a little empathy goes a long way. Seriously. So, shut up or listen.

What about you? What do you *really* want in life?

Oh, the big questions, huh? Okay. I want to find some degree of peace. To feel okay with the mess of life, and, maybe, just maybe, to leave a small, positive mark. And, of course, a lifetime supply of peanut butter. That's non-negotiable. Beyond that? To just keep learning, keep laughing, and hopefully, to keep making connections with people (even if they're just reading this crazy FAQ).

There you have it! A FAQ that is hopefully as real and messy as life itself. And I might need to go get a snack after all that.

5 Security Best Practices for Robotic Process Automation RPA by CyberArk

Title: 5 Security Best Practices for Robotic Process Automation RPA
Channel: CyberArk
Business Process Design: Unlock Insane Efficiency & Slash Costs Now!

Best Practices to be followed while Development - UiPath by Automations Squad

Title: Best Practices to be followed while Development - UiPath
Channel: Automations Squad

Best Practices for Managers for handling RPA Projects by Kalyani Raval

Title: Best Practices for Managers for handling RPA Projects
Channel: Kalyani Raval